Definitions:

Earnings Per Share

A company’s net income divided by the number of its outstanding shares, indicating the portion of a company’s profit allocated to each outstanding share of common stock.

Common-size Statement

A financial statement in which all line items are expressed as a percentage of a base figure within the statement, facilitating comparison across different periods or companies.

Liability Accounts

Accounts on a company's balance sheet that represent the company's obligations to others, including loans, accounts payable, mortgages, and accrued expenses.

Total Assets

The sum of all assets owned by a company, including cash, inventory, property, and equipment, reflected on the balance sheet.
